Webinar Summary

The Safe Streets and Roads for All (SS4A) awarded $895 million to 620 communities for safety projects and strategies. Many of these winning proposals incorporated new technologies for assessing safety challenges. This session investigates how cities across the country are using SS4A funding to deploy new data capture technologies including cameras, drones, and LiDAR to detect near-misses and other high-risk incidents, and predictive analysis tools to inform street design and transportation planning.

Questions answered in this webinar include:

  • What are the most important technologies cities should consider as tools to advance Vision Zero and similar road safety commitments?
  • How have cities successfully incorporated these technologies into their Planning and Demonstration proposals?
  • What safety assessment technologies are eligible for funding through the SS4A Planning and Demonstration grants?
